The product: Fresh Sugar Lip Lovers set

I get pretty excited about the Fresh gift sets each holiday season, but this year was a good year for the brand. Their Fresh Sugar Lip Lovers set ($45 USD/$55 CAD) contains minis of one of my favourite Fresh products (the Sugar Rosé Tinted Lip Treatment SPF 15), plus four other products that I was dying to try.

Fresh Sugar Rose Shine Lip Treatment review gloss

Fresh Sugar Rosé Shine Lip Treatment ($18.50 USD/$22 CAD)

Now, being a longtime fan of the original Tinted Lip Treatments, I’ve been meaning to try the Fresh Sugar Shine Lip Treatments ($18.50 USD/$22 CAD) since they launched. And, I am happy to report, I really like them, too!

Fresh Sugar Rose lip gloss swatch review

Fresh Sugar Rosé Lip Shine Treatment swatches

They’re not as hydrating as, say, the new Estee Lauder Lip Volumizer, but then, almost nothing is. They are, however, scented with the same sugar lemon scent as Fresh’s other tinted lip products, and they have a great shine and comfortable texture to accompany their sheer pigmentation. 

I’m not chomping at the bit to buy a full-sized tube of any of these, but the mini size has been in my handbag for the last two weeks and I’m still pulling it out daily!

Fresh Sugar Lip Polish review

Fresh Sugar Lip Polish ($22.50 USD/$26 CAD)

And, finally, we have the Fresh Sugar Lip Polish ($22.50 USD/$26 CAD). I was the least excited about this one (I mean, $26? For a lip scrub?) but I was surprised to find that it was actually one of my favourites of the bunch!

The Fresh Sugar Lip Polish tastes, smells, and looks like brown sugar creamed with butter, and it leaves my lips feeling super soft and extremely hydrated. It’s very scrubby, so I have to remember to apply it with a light hand, but a little goes a very long way — you barely need half a pea-sized amount for each use.

The ingredients

Sugar Lip Polish ingredients:

Sucrose, Jojoba Seed Oil, Isononyl Isononanoate, Hydrogenated Castor Oil, Sucrose, Molasses, Fragrance, Nylon-12, Shea Butter, Meadowfoam Seed Oil, Grape Seed Oil, Tocopheryl Acetate, Ethylene/Propylene/Styrene Copolymer, Butylene/Ethylene/Styrene Copolymer, Phenoxyethanol, Limonene, Benzyl Alcohol, Linalool, Citral.

Sugar Lip Serum Advanced Therapy ingredients:

Water, Glycerin, Ethylene/Acrylic Acid Copolymer,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ride, Butylene Glycol, Ethylhexyl Palmitate, Meadowfoam Seed Oil, Avocado Oil, Polysorbate 20, Vinyl Dimethicone/Methicone Silsesquioxane Crosspolymer, Camellia Oleifera Seed Oil, Grape Seed Oil, Commiphora Mukul Resin Extract, Kigelia Africana Fruit Extract, Spilanthes Acmella Flower Extract, Black Currant Seed Oil, Tocopheryl Acetate, Ascorbyl Tetraisopalmitate, Tocopherol, Ascorbyl Palmitate, Sodium Polyacrylate, Silica, Pentaerythrityl Tetraisostearate, CI 77891 (Titanium Dioxide), Hydrogenated Polycyclopentadiene, Tetrasodium Edta, Dipalmitoyl Hydroxyproline, Biosaccharide Gum-1, Xanthan Gum, Adenosine, Fragrance, Caramel, Trihydroxystearin, Caprylyl Glycol, Stevioside, Sodium Hyaluronate, Hexylene Glycol, BHT, Phenoxyethanol, Limonene, Citral, Linalool, Benzyl Alcohol.

Sugar Rosé Tinted Lip Treatment ingredients:

Octinoxate (Ethylhexyl Methoxycinnamate) 7.49 %, Oxybenzone (Benzophenone-3) 2 %

Beeswax, Castor Seed Oil, Jojoba Seed Oil, Hydrogenated Olive Oil Decyl Esters, Grape Seed Oil, Fragrance, Carnauba Wax, Avocado Oil, Meadowfoam Seed Oil, Black Currant Seed Oil, Sunflower Seed Oil, Rosa Damascena Flower Water, Retinyl Palmitate, Ascorbyl Palmitate, Ascorbyl Tetraisopalmitate, Tocopherol, Sucrose Tetrastearate Triacetate, CI 15985 (Yellow 6 Lake), CI 77891 (Titanium Dioxide), CI 15850 (Red 7 Lake), Polyglyceryl-3 Polyricinoleate, CI 77491 (Iron Oxides), CI 77499 (Iron Oxides), Propyl Gallate, Limonene, Benzyl Alcohol, Linalool, BHT, Citral, Citronellol, Geraniol.

Sugar Lip Treatment Advanced Therapy ingredients:

Beeswax, Jojoba Seed Oil, Hydrogenated Decyl Olive Esters, Hydrogenated Palm Kernel Glycerides, Castor Seed Oil, Grape Seed Oil, Fragrance, Ethylhexyl Palmitate, Hydrogenated Palm Glycerides, Theobroma Grandiflorum Seed Butter, Prunus Domestica Seed Oil, Peg-6 Isostearate, Carnauba Wax,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ride, Meadowfoam Seed Oil, Limonene, Hydrogenated Vegetable Oil, Ammonium Glycyrrhizate, Passiflora Incarnata Seed Oil, Sucrose Tetrastearate Triacetate, Crithmum Maritimum Extract, Trihydroxystearin, Benzyl Alcohol, Linalool, Commiphora Mukul Resin Extract, Hesperetin Laurate, Vanillin, Butylene Glycol, Citral, Caprylyl Glycol, BHT, Phenoxyethanol, Ascorbyl Tetraisopalmitate, Black Currant Seed Oil, Tocopherol, Tocopheryl Acetate, Sodium Hyaluronate, Hexylene Glycol, Ascorbyl Palmitate.

Sugar Rosé Shine Lip Treatment ingredients:

Diisostearyl Malate, Polybutene, Tridecyl Trimellitate, Isostearyl Isostearate, Castor Seed Oil, Silica Dimethyl Silylate, Ethylhexyl Palmitate, Dipalmitoyl Hydroxyproline, Commiphora Mukul Resin Extract, Mangifera Indica (Mango) Seed Butter, Sucrose Tetrastearate Triacetate, Theobroma Grandiflorum Seed Butter, Grape Seed Oil, Black Currant Seed Oil, Sodium Hyaluronate, Tocopherol, Ascorbyl Palmitate,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ride, Fragrance, Trihydroxystearin, BHT, Butylene Glycol, Polyglyceryl-3 Polyricinoleate, Caprylyl Glycol, Hexylene Glycol, Propyl Gallate, Limonene, Citral, Linalool, Benzyl Alcohol, Phenoxyethanol.
